What Is Included in This Counseling Intake Form Template

This professional counseling intake form template in both PDF and Word Document includes the following sections used to onboard a client in a private practice or clinical setting:

  • Client Information — Basic demographic and contact details that allow the practice to identify, reach, and appropriately serve the client.
  • Presenting Concerns — The client’s own description of what brings them to therapy and what they hope to address or improve.
  • Mental Health History — A record of the client’s past psychiatric treatment, hospitalizations, and medication history to inform current care.
  • Medical History — A summary of the client’s physical health conditions, medications, allergies, and healthcare providers that may be relevant to treatment.
  • Family, Social, and Relationship History — Background on the client’s household, relationships, cultural context, and support system to help the clinician understand their broader life circumstances.
  • Current Symptoms — A structured assessment of the frequency and duration of psychological, behavioral, and functional symptoms the client is currently experiencing.
  • Substance Use Assessment — A screening of the client’s current and historical use of alcohol, drugs, and other substances to identify patterns relevant to treatment.
  • Daily Functioning — A self-rated measure of how well the client is managing across key life areas including work, relationships, health, and overall well-being.
  • Safety Assessment — A history of suicidal ideation, self-harm, trauma, and risk factors that helps the clinician establish baseline safety and identify immediate concerns.
  • Treatment Goals and Expectations for Therapy — The client’s articulated goals for counseling and their personal strengths, used to guide the direction of treatment.
  • Informed Consent — A formal agreement that outlines the nature of the therapeutic relationship, client rights, confidentiality limits, fees, and practice policies.
  • Confidentiality and HIPAA — An explanation of how the client’s protected health information is used, stored, and disclosed, along with their legal privacy rights.
  • Practice Policies — The operational expectations of the practice covering scheduling, cancellations, payment, communication, emergencies, and office conduct.
  • Release of Information — A signed authorization allowing the practice to share or receive clinical information with specified third parties on the client’s behalf.
  • Telehealth Consent — An agreement specific to video or phone-based sessions that outlines the risks, rights, and responsibilities involved in receiving care remotely.

Practical Usage Notes

Practitioners should keep in mind that an intake form counseling sheet represents a single snapshot of a client’s perspective at the start of treatment. As the professional relationship develops, information in the file should be updated to reflect changes in the client’s life or status. It is also important to review all information through a culturally sensitive lens, ensuring that documented observations respect the client’s individual background and environment.
